Introduction

In the present f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 work schedule not any longer fits the needs of numerous households. With additional parents working irregular hours, move work, or over night changes, the demand for 24-hour daycare solutions happens to be rising. This short article explore the theoretical ramifications of 24-hour daycare, speaking about the possibility benefits and challenges connected with offering around-the-clock look after kiddies.

The advantages of 24-Hour Daycare

One of the primary benefits of 24-hour daycare is increased flexibility for working moms and dads. Using substitute for drop-off and grab kids at any time associated with time or night, parents can better stabilize their work and household obligations. This flexibility is particularly very theraputic for parents just who work non-traditional hours or over night shifts, whilst permits all of them to find childcare that aligns with their time-table.

Also, 24-hour daycare can help support parents who are following higher education or training programs that need them to attend classes or work during non-traditional hours. By providing childcare services at all hours, moms and dads can pursue their educational targets and never have to bother about finding look after kids during class or research time.

Another benefit of 24-hour daycare may be the potential for increased socialization and discovering options for the kids. When you're in a daycare establishing for longer durations, children do have more possibilities to interact with their peers, take part in structured tasks, and learn from competent caregivers. This prolonged time in daycare often helps kids develop social abilities, build connections, and enhance their intellectual and emotional development.

Also, 24-hour daycare can offer a safe and safe environment for the kids during occasions when parents might not be accessible to look after all of them. For parents who work overnight changes or have volatile schedules, knowing that kids come in a safe and nurturing environment can provide reassurance and alleviate a few of the tension related to managing work and parenting obligations.

The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are numerous potential advantages to 24-hour daycare, additionally several challenges that must be considered. One of the main difficulties may be the potential impact on kids sleep schedules and overall wellbeing. Studies have shown that disrupted sleep habits have side effects on youngsters' intellectual development, behavior, and overall health. Providing childcare solutions after all hours will make challenging for children to establish constant rest routines, which could have lasting ramifications because of their wellbeing.

Furthermore, keeping high-quality care and supervision during instantly hours is difficult. Caregivers which work overnight changes may experience tiredness and decreased attentiveness, which may impact their ability to give the exact same degree of care and direction as they would during daytime hours. Ensuring that caregivers tend to be well-rested, supported, and trained to offer high quality care during overnight hours is essential to mitigating these difficulties.

Another challenge of 24-hour Daycare Near Me By State is the potential for increased prices for families. Offering childcare solutions 24 hours a day calls for additional staffing, resources, and working costs, that could lead to greater charges for parents. For people currently struggling to afford childcare, the additional expense of 24-hour attention can be prohibitive and limit their usage of these services.

Additionally, the option of 24-hour daycare may perpetuate the expectation that parents should be available to work on all hours, leading to an additional blurring of boundaries between work and family life. This constant supply and force to function 24 / 7 can subscribe to increased anxiety, burnout, and work-life instability for parents, that could have side effects on their well-being and overall lifestyle.
